Progress 8 is paused nationally for the 2024/25 and 2025/26 school years. Those pupils sat no key stage 2 tests during the Covid pandemic, so there is no starting point to measure progress from. A blank figure here is not missing school data.

Is The Ravensbourne School full?
The Ravensbourne School has capacity for 1,330 pupils and 1,504 on roll (113%), so it is at or above its published capacity. Places are allocated through the local authority's admissions process, so capacity alone does not tell you whether a place is available.
